Ruby China
  • 社区
  • 招聘
  • Wiki
  • 酷站
  • Gems
  • 注册
  • 登录
FenRagwort
@FenRagwort
高级会员
第 1452 位会员 / 2012-03-15

北京
15 篇帖子 / 35 条回帖
0 关注者
0 正在关注
5 收藏
未设置 GitHub 信息。
  • 概况
  • 话题
  • 回帖
  • 收藏
  • 正在关注
  • 关注者
  • -> 是关键字吗? at 2012年03月30日

    不是关键字,不是方法

  • pythoner 砸场子来了 at 2012年03月19日

    合并两个字典/哈希,重复的项目,两个值相加

    hash1.merge(hash2) {|dupkey,val1,val2| val1 + val2 }
    
    

    楼主来个 Python 的写法?

  • 发起一个算法讨论, 有关两个字符串之间逐字符混插 at 2012年03月17日

    我用手机上网,没法运行代码验证,不过我怀疑楼上用 zip 再 join 的方式能成功吗?zip 以后得到的数组,其元素也是一个数组,如 [['a','S'],[' ','H'], ...] 这样。这不可以直接 join 吧,还得 flatten 一下才行。

  • 发起一个算法讨论, 有关两个字符串之间逐字符混插 at 2012年03月16日

    我认为易读的版本

    def insert(long,short)
      enum_l = long.each_char
      enum_s = short.each_char.cycle
      temp = ""
      loop do
        temp << enum_l.next << enum_s.next
      end
      long.replace(temp)
    end
    
    
    
  • 上一页
  • 1
  • 2
关于 / RubyConf / Ruby 镜像 / RubyGems 镜像 / 活跃会员 / 组织 / API / 贡献者
由众多爱好者共同维护的 Ruby 中文社区,本站使用 Homeland 构建,并采用 Docker 部署。
服务器由 赞助 CDN 由 赞助
iOS 客户端 / Android 客户端 简体中文 / English